The Opportunity:

You will be an energetic, proactive consultant in facilities asset management and aim to join their friendly, high-performing Sydney team. Working alongside a supportive Senior Consultant, you will participate in a diverse range of projects. Typical tasks may include contracting and procurement, developing asset management strategies and operational plans, lifecycle costing, FM and Asset Management service delivery reviews, and preparing due diligence reports. These projects can cover various property types and sectors, offering excellent opportunities to further develop your skills career.

Your Responsibilities and Duties will include:

  • Undertaking site visits or inspections and identifying areas for improvement, developing asset registers, and conducting building fabric inspections.
  • Analysing data to make recommendations on asset lifecycle models, Capex/Opex budgets, and operational plans.
  • Preparing draft reports and specifications that align with the client's format and structure.
  • Assisting in preparing business cases, tender responses, and marketing materials for the organisation and external clients.
  • Providing due diligence reports, FM, and Asset Management service delivery reviews.
  • Offering advice on building maintenance, preventative and reactive maintenance, minor works, and life-cycle replacement strategies.
  • Supporting clients with Asset Management contract administration, including contract transition management, variations, and performance reviews.
